Output b0d40156c025a109c653c04db0b40887812bb174c357b6c39b800248ea905809:1

value
3428679
script pubkey
OP_0 OP_PUSHBYTES_20 3ee3aefa3cda2d56c9372e724ea99341e0310cb4
address
bc1q8m36a73umgk4djfh9eeya2vng8srzr95pgt76w
transaction
b0d40156c025a109c653c04db0b40887812bb174c357b6c39b800248ea905809